Bidirectional rotating flow of nanofluid over a variable thickened stretching sheet with non-Fourier's heat flux and non-Fick's mass flux theory.
The flow of nanofluid over a variable thickened stretching sheet is studied in this article. Non-Fourier's heat flux and non-Fick's mass flux are incorporated for heat and mass flow analysis. Silver (Ag) and Copper (Cu) are considered nanoparticles with water as base fluid. The resulting e...
